FIFA Unveils New Ethereum-Compatible Blockchain to Boost NFT Platform

FIFA announced plans to launch its new "FIFA Blockchain," an Ethereum Virtual Machine (EVM) compatible network designed to enhance performance, scalability, and future features for its NFT collectibles. As part of this initiative, FIFA Collect—the official NFT collection—will migrate from the Algorand blockchain to the new platform. The transition, set to begin no earlier than May 20, 2025, will see the discontinuation of external Algorand-based wallets such as Pera and Defly, with users encouraged to connect via MetaMask or other EVM wallets supporting WalletConnect. Detailed, step-by-step instructions will be provided when the migration process commences. This move reflects FIFA's commitment to optimizing its digital collectibles ecosystem and signals broader industry trends towards increased interoperability and improved blockchain performance.
